Recovering the energy is apparently not important from the SLAC perspective.
The Standard SLAC S-Band Klystron has a power output of 65 MW, and it only has
an efficiency of 45 %.
And a lot of the time when the accelerator is not operating they keep the
Klystrons running and dump the power into a water bath.
Energy efficiency is just not that important to them.
